1. Easy FFA Kills on Nuketown


There's no requirements for this "glitch", but it's easier if you use Scavenger so you can collect your ammo. Ghost and suppressor work as well, but I didn't need it for this method.

What you are going to do is head on over to the area of B3. You should see a bush separating yourself from the swing set and the fence. This will be your safe zone for reloading, recovering, etc. Always "camp" yourself in the corner where the bush meets the fence on the swing set side.

You're going to want to follow these steps:


  1. Head over to the farthest corner of the fence area. A lot of people typically spawn in this corner.
  2. If there is someone there, kill them obviously. If not, head back to your safe zone.
  3. To make the enemy "spawn", you're going to want to quickly turn towards the swing set. If you are not facing the spawn, an enemy will more than likely spawn.
  4. Quick run back over to the spawn and kill the enemy.
  5. Repeat these steps over and over, and always check for enemies near the top of the stairs as these guys will give you the most trouble.


Using this method I've easily gotten Chopper Gunners and Dogs multiple times. One time I did this method and went 30-1. At first you'll need to learn the common enemy entrances, and once you got that down you're practically invincible. Keep in mind that in your safe zone there is another enemy spawn right next to the shed. Always be ready for an enemy to be there on your way back.


2. Easy Flak Jacket: Protected / Steady Aim: Hip Fire Kills


This one is really simple. When an enemy calls in a Chopper Gunner or a Gunship, switch to your Flak Jacket class. As you get shot, you will have complete the challenge as soon as you're dead. The bullets of the turret count as an explosion, and with Flak Jacket on you can survive 10 shots easily for the challenge.

As for Steady Aim, the concept is similar. Call in a Chopper Gunner or a Gunship with Steady Aim on, and the kills will count as hip fire kills. It's a simple way to get a bunch done towards the challenge.
